Safety
Many moms and dads like the concept of co-sleeping with their baby, however it's far much safer for them to oversleep their own crib. It lowers the threat of your partner rolling over onto them or getting stuck in between the mattress and the headboard or wall, plus it gets rid of choking threats such as pillows and blankets. Bedside cribs also allow you to reach and comfort your baby without needing to rise, which is particularly essential for mums who've had a c-section birth.
You can discover bedside cribs in a range of sizes, from compact designs that fit into the corner of your space to larger ones that convert into toddler beds and beyond. When selecting your bedside crib, be sure it complies with your country or region's safety requirements. Look for specific certifications, such as CPSC or ASTM International, along with looking for safety notifies and remembers on the manufacturer's website.
Look for a crib that is developed to deal with your bed frame, and guarantee it's compatible with the design of mattress you plan to utilize with it. Likewise, choose a crib that has a tough base that doesn't wobble or rattle during movement, and that can support your mattress with no spaces at the edges. Some bedside cribs likewise have a tilt choice, which some babies might require for digestive problems such as reflux or colic. This function should be utilized with extreme care and just when advised by your GP or health visitor.
